Here in Menorca we can have temps of +30c from late May to mid September. The trick is to shut out as much sun as possible, that is why we have window shutters, they may look antiquated but they are highly effective at keeping room temperatures down by as much as 50%. Try closing the curtains in the house, yes it may be dark, but the cooling benefit will soon be felt. We keep all our window shutters closed throughout the day in rooms that are in direct sunlight and by doing so we get away with air-con in just the bedrooms - nowhere else. Outdoor shade is vital too, a poxy umbrella in the garden isn't going to do it - you need a pergola or an awning to keep the sun well away.
